Meaning of "mucus membrane"

mucus membrane - is a thin layer of tissue that lines various parts of the body, such as the respiratory tract, digestive system, and reproductive organs. It helps to protect these areas, secrete mucus to lubricate and moisturize, and prevent the entry of harmful substances
